Introduction to Fusion Drake Echo Guide

Wuthering Waves Fusion Drake Echo Guide: The Fusion Drake is a Common-class Echo with a 1-cost requirement, identified as H29. It does not possess a Phantom Appearance or a Nightmare Variant. First introduced in Version 2.4, this Echo serves as a low-cost, utility-focused option that can easily slot into a wide range of builds due to its minimal cost and flexibility. While it lacks the flashiness or high burst potential of higher-cost Echoes, its value lies in consistent elemental application and uptime, making it a viable choice for filling out Sonata sets or rounding out Echo rotations where energy economy and fast cooldowns are prioritized.
Echo Ability Details

The Fusion Drake’s Echo Ability summons a Fusion Drake that performs a multi-hit attack against enemies, dealing 25.92% Fusion DMG three times. This totals to 77.76% Fusion DMG across the full sequence. The ability has an 8-second cooldown, making it one of the quicker Echo abilities to cycle. The damage scaling listed corresponds to a Rarity 5 Fusion Drake, and since it’s a 1-cost Echo, it’s ideal for supplementing builds that prioritize frequent elemental application or require low-cost Echoes to complete Sonata Set bonuses. The rapid cooldown and consistent output allow it to fit smoothly into fast-rotation team comps without disrupting energy flow.

Sonata Effects
The Fusion Drake Echo can contribute to two Sonata Set effects: Flaming Clawprint and Windward Pilgrimage, each offering benefits based on the equipped pieces.

The Flaming Clawprint set enhances Fusion-based damage. Equipping 2 pieces grants a straightforward +10% Fusion DMG bonus. With a full 5-piece set, using Resonance Liberation increases Fusion DMG Bonus by 15% for all team members and grants the user an additional 20% Resonance Liberation DMG Bonus for 35 seconds, significantly boosting Fusion-heavy rotations and burst windows.

The Windward Pilgrimage set, on the other hand, supports Aero-element builds. The 2-piece bonus provides +10% Aero DMG. At 5 pieces, hitting an enemy with Aero Erosion grants a 10% Crit Rate boost and 30% Aero DMG Bonus for 10 seconds, rewarding precise elemental application and timing.
Fusion Drake’s low cost makes it a flexible filler for completing either Sonata set, especially for characters needing Fusion or Aero amplification without sacrificing Echo ability uptime.
Acquisition and Farming

The Fusion Drake Echo can be acquired by defeating Fusion Drakes found in the overworld. These enemies are scattered across various zones and can be easily located and tracked through the in-game Guidebook, allowing players to farm them consistently. Fusion Drakes may also appear during Tacet Field Cleanups, providing an additional opportunity to obtain the Echo.
